<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Welcome to APOOO, PAT SIMMONS!</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>In 140 words or less, tell us a little about yourself. </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> My name is Pat Simmons and I have been married for almost twenty-nine years. We have a son and daughter. I hold a B.S. in mass communications from Emerson College in Boston, MA. I’ve worked in various positions in radio and television for about twenty years. Currently, I am preparing for the annual RT Booklovers Convention. This year is it’s in Chicago, so my focus is reaching out to book clubs. I’m the author of six published Christian fiction novels with the seventh and eighth one coming out in the spring and fall of this. I’m humbled that readers enjoyed the Jamieson men and their genealogy legacy.  When I’m not writing, I’m cutting out fabric and then wondering when am I going to have time to sew it. LOL</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> <strong>In 140 words or less, tell us why your book title would make a great addition to our personal library. </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> My novels are reader friendly. You do not have to be a Christian, woman, or African-American to relate to the plight of Kidd Jamieson in Guilty by Association. You fall in love with the characters and root for them. The readers will also learn some African-American genealogy which will spark interest in non-fiction books about ancestry.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>How did you come up with the premise for your book title? </strong> </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Under the guise of writing, I head to the library to do more research on my family tree in hopes of stumbling across some good stuff for my books. For example, in Guilty by Association, I was able to strengthen my storyline when I was flipping pages in the 1860 Mississippi Morbidity. As I perused the names, looking for my ancestors, I stopped when I came to the page with names beginning with the last name N. If an enslaved person did not carry the slaveholder’s name, then he or she was buried as “Negro.” That blew my mind. I couldn’t make that stuff up. From Ann Negro through the end of the alphabet to Zachary Negro, it was there. That tidbit helped me develop Guilty by Association and the value of having a name.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Tell us about the main character(s) in your book title. </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> In, Guilty by Association, Kevin “Kidd” Jamieson is one of two bad boys from Boston. He suffers from the &#8220;angry black man syndrome&#8221;.  With an absentee father, the Jamieson name is worthless.  Kidd&#8217;s anger is seeping out into every area of his life as he carelessly becomes as a roaring lion, seeking whatever and whomever he can devour.  When he receives an invitation from a distant cousin, Parke Jamieson VI, to come to St. Louis, he is hesitant but accepts, almost as a dare.  Though he initially bumps heads with Parke, a series of events that involve a dog named Silent Killer, Stacy Adams shoes, and two women who enter his life to calm his raging storm, Kidd makes St. Louis home.  One woman is Eva Savoy who becomes his “Eve,” a woman God created out of the underlying goodness in Kidd’s own heart. Reluctantly, Kidd allows Parke to walk him through generations of his royal African tribe heritage. Overwhelmed by the care and compassion of new friends and family, Kidd struggles to keep up the bad boy attitude. His walls are starting to crumble and he knows he’s going down.  Eventually, Kidd learns it’s not his association with the name that identifies him, but the man he becomes that defines him.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What are some of the main themes you portray in your book title? </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> The angry Black man syndrome; encouragement or inspiration to single mothers, siblings and spouses of our angry black men; importance of knowing our African-American heritage; and an up-close and personal look at the lives of residents before they came to live in nursing facilities.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What makes your book title different from other books in the marketplace? </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> There is very little guessing what Guilty by Association is about from its title. It’s the storyline that makes it different. It’s written from a Christian fiction perspective and I dare bring up the ugliest of slavery to exorcise with the demons that linger today. I position scriptures in situations for my character to realize that Jesus set the captives free on the cross.  I enjoy writing Kidd’s transformation, releasing the anger that had been festering inside of him for years.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> <strong>What genre is your book title and who is the target audience? </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> My genre is Christian fiction with romance. It is targeted to a general audience. I would be honored for youth ministries to pick up my book as recommended reading for their troubled teenagers. The same goes for the single ministries when single parents are members.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What lessons have you learned about the publishing industry? </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">In a nutshell, the publishing industry is part writing (and learning how to write) and part marketing. Jesus, a good agent, and an exceptional publisher has helped my career path.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What can readers expect from you in the future? </str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Now that Guilty by Association is out (January 2012), I just turned in book II: The Guilt Trip (June 2012) and I’m 60 pages into book III: Free from Guilt (October 2012). I hope I can finish that up by mid-February. After that, I’ll work on some eBooks and try to get some single titles ready for publication.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Welcome to APOOO, Patricia!</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>In 140 words or less, tell us a little about yourself.</strong> </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">I’m an award-winning journalist and author of four published books. The best way to describe my work, however, is that I write faith-building, life-changing books that help people heal. That’s true for my first book, <strong><em>My First White Friend, </em></strong>on racial healing and everything I’ve written since. That book won a Christopher Award and a Books for a Better Life Award. My second book, <strong><em>I Told the Mountain to Move, </em></strong>explored healing by prayer was a Book of the Year Finalist at Christianity Today Magazine<strong><em>.</em></strong><em> </em>My two newest books, a One Year® devotional on <strong><em>God’s Great Blessings</em></strong> and also <strong><em>Bound for Glory</em></strong>, a tribute to African American spirituals written with calligrapher Timothy Botts, offer yet more healing balm. Many of my published essays—in the New York Times, US Today, on NPR and other venues—also explore ways to get healed and move on. Everybody needs that.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>In 140 words or less, tell us why <em>your book title </em>would make a great addition to our personal library.</strong> </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><a href="http://www.apooobooks.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/11/Bound_for_Glory_Amazon_NEW.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-thumbnail wp-image-5343" title="Bound_for_Glory_Amazon_NEW" src="http://www.apooobooks.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/11/Bound_for_Glory_Amazon_NEW-100x125.jpg" alt="" width="100" height="125" /></a>Two reasons. Both my new books are beautiful. <strong><em>God’s Great Blessings</em></strong> has a yummy, leather-like cover that’s a keeper. <strong><em>Bound for Glory</em></strong> is a full-color coffee-table book. Even more, both books offer the gift of knowledge. The devotional takes a path through 52 virtues that God blesses daily. If you feel lack in your life, this is your book. Bound for Glory features illustrations and reflections on 52 African American spirituals—plus a Bible verse relevant to each song. Another beautiful book treasure. </p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>How did you come up with the premise for <em>your book titles</em>?</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">The devotional’s premise is that God blesses his people, but living with virtue unlocks that door. This book led me through a year-long path of testing that premise—that blessings are tired to virtues. And the premise proved true. Next, <em>Bound for Glory</em> celebrates the premise of the Spirituals—that God delivers despite our circumstances. He did when these songs were written. And he still does.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>Tell us about the main character(s) in <em>your book titles</em>.</strong><strong><br />
</strong>My books are nonfiction. So unlike a novel, the main characters in my books become the readers. That is, as you put yourself into the truth of these books, you discover your own truth—and that it’s you sitting at the center of God’s joy. I don’t preach in my books. Instead, I take readers on a journey with me. Readers tell me my books feel as if I wrote them personally for them.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What makes <em>your book titles </em>different from other books in the marketplace?</strong><strong></str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">Scores of devotionals are in bookstores now. But none but mine explores the connection between blessings and virtues. So a virtue such as courage, for example, leads to God’s presence. Or living with righteous love leads to prosperity. Or committing to godly listening leads to eternal life. These are exciting ideas and I feel anointed to share them.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What genre are <em>your book titles </em>and who is the target audience?</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> Both my new books are inspirational nonfiction. The target audience for both is people of faith looking for a deeper knowledge of God and God’s ways in God’s world.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What lessons have you learned about the publishing industry?</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"> Stay up with changes in publishing. But stay true to yourself.</p>
<p style="text-align: justify;"><strong>What can readers expect from you in the future?</strong></p>
<p style="text-align: justify;">More books for sure. Meantime, I intend to produce and publish more articles and personal essays. I love those formats. Moreover, in the past, these pieces have led me on to full-term books. They help me birth my books. Also I’m blogging again. The intent of all of this writing is to help people stand up to their hurts so God can heal and they can move on. God is on our side and we’re running in victory. I want to create more writing that says exactly that.</p>
